Dial Details and Readability
Looking at the dial with a closer view, you’ll appreciate the level of detail Seiko includes which makes it stand out from its competitors many times over. With hour markers that are large and filled using Seiko’s proprietary LumiBrite, reading time even in low light is possible. The hands being bold and of a good proportion makes telling the time easy with a simple glance. A day-date complication sits at 3 o'clock as an addition for practicality purposes, seamlessly integrated to not distract from the overall design. Bracelet and Strap Impressions
Most Seiko 5 Sports models feature a stainless steel bracelet as part of the sports style, and some offer NATO straps, leather bands, or silicone options. If you choose the stainless steel bracelet, it might feel a bit light and rattly compared to luxury alternatives. However,it is comfortable and matches the case finish well. Seiko ensures that the strap complements the watch's overall rugged utility or streamlined urban styling.

Wearing Comfort and Wrist Presence
The Seiko 5 Sports is remarkably comfortable relative to other models. Like many other timepieces in this collection, the Seiko has a case diameter of about 40-42.5mm, a size that accommodates many different wrist sizes. The balanced weight distribution and tapered lugs further enhance comfort and make it suitable for all-day use. Movement Performance at First Use
With just a few shakes or turns around the crown, you will notice that the 4R36 automatic movement has been activated and is operating smoothly. Unlike quartz movements that meter out seconds in small jerks, this one is gliding which is much more appealing. Moreover, the movement is equipped with features such as manual winding and hacking which are often absent in lower-tier automatic watches. Practical Considerations and Daily Wearability
The Seiko 5 Sports’ design goes beyond aesthetics to tackle issues of functionality. Its water resistance of up to 100 meters makes it convenient for everyday tasks such as swimming, and even hand washing.
